Maršovice is a market town in Benešov District in the Central Bohemian Region of the Czech Republic. It has about 700 inhabitants.

It is located 12 kilometres (7.5 mi) southwest of Benešov and 42 km (26 mi) south of Prague.
The villages and hamlets of Bezejovice, Dlouhá Lhota, Libeč, Mstětice, Podmaršovice, Řehovice, Strnadice, Tikovice, Vráce, Záhoří, Zahrádka, Zaječí, Zálesí 1.díl, Zálesí 2.díl and Zderadice are administrative parts of Maršovice.
The first written mention of Maršovice is from 1205.[2]
